The Opposite(Antonym) of “blackballer”
The antonyms of blackballer are supporter, advocate, and proponent. These antonyms convey a positive or favorable attitude towards something or someone, as opposed to the negative or critical attitude of a blackballer.

Key Differences: supporter vs advocate vs proponent
- 1Supporter is a general term that describes someone who approves of and encourages something or someone.
- 2Advocate is a more specific term that describes someone who publicly supports or recommends a particular cause or policy.
- 3Proponent is a formal term that describes someone who argues in favor of something and promotes it.
